Default Question about gas milage / motors...

This is sorta a stupid question, but from all my understandings it sorta makes no sense. OK, people with Si's are getting 30 mpg. People with DX's are getting 30-31 mpg. People with B16's are getting 27-30 mpg. People with ZC are getting 30 mpg. People with Z6 are getting 30 mpg. Can anyone explain this to me? I mean, 2 fuel injectors vs 4 (DX vs the rest) - you would think a huge gas milage improvement would be there - but look at HF models. Why do all the motors get the same gas milage? All of these motors have much more HP than the DX model, but yet it seems pointless to even have a POS 1.5L with 92 HP!!!

Will someone please explain it to me? it really frustrates me to see my friends 240sx with the SR20det getting 25 mpg and he drives hard, and hearing all these guys with 160 hp in a civic gettin the same gas milage as me

The hf stands out from all of them simply because of the engine and tranny gearing. As for the rest of the D series they should all be similar as the power is reasonably close as well as the gearing. The dx's suck *** because of the dpfi...yes 2 injectors but theyre also bigger, as well as the throttle body is VERY restrictive. My bone stock dohc zc gets just at 30mpg, Si tranny, reasonably hard driving. My dx gets about 33, easy driving, just an intake. I would be curious to do a mpfi swap on it and see what happens to the mileage.
